Dates to 1895. Patterned along the lines of the 1889, this was Colt's second swing out cylinder double action model revolver that was quickly adopted for military use. This is a commercial model with the nickel finish and Colt gutta percha grips. CONDITION: Very good. This example retains the majority of its reapplied nickel finish including the hammer and trigger. The grips are a bit ill fitting with small chips at back frame pins and have "48" etched inside. Most of the legends are visible but barrel patent dates have thinned. Needs mechanical attention to advance and lock cylinder. Bore is bold but shows some frosting.
